Answer: B) 2 identical daughter cells

Explanation: Mitosis is a type of cell division in which a single cell divides to produce two identical daughter cells. Mitosis occurs in somatic or body cells. The stages involved in mitosis include prophase, metaphase, anaphase and telophase.

How many daughter cells are formed by meiosis?
Svetradugi [14.3K]

During meiosis one cell? divides twice to form four daughter cells. These four daughter cells only have half the number of chromosomes? of the parent cell – they are haploid. Meiosis produces our sex cells or gametes? (eggs in females and sperm in males).
